Jeff Kofman would never have believed you if you told him he’d be a tech entrepreneur. He spent more than 30 years as a television reporter, foreign correspondent and war correspondent with ABC News and CBS News, winning two Emmy’s.

But something bothered him: why he had to manually transcribe his interviews.

So he decided to create Trint, tech software that uses AI to transcribe voice recordings, which is now one of the fastest-growing startups in the world.

In this podcast, Jeff takes you through his lessons he wants all entrepreneurs to hear.
